Travel Guidelines for Binsar, Uttarakhand (North India) For Indian Travellers Only

1. Place Information

Binsar is a picturesque hill station situated in the Kumaon region of Uttarakhand, encircled by the Binsar Wildlife Sanctuary. This tranquil destination is known for its panoramic views of the Himalayan peaks, including Nanda Devi, Kedarnath, Shivling, and Trishul. It offers a blend of natural beauty, wildlife, and ancient temples.

4. SIM Card/Network Related Information

Major telecom providers in Binsar include Jio, Airtel, Vodafone-Idea, and BSNL. However, given the remote location, network connectivity can sometimes be inconsistent.

5. Govt Safety Guidelines

Binsar is a popular tourist destination and is generally considered safe for visitors. As it is located in hilly terrain, tourists are advised to be cautious when traveling, especially during monsoons due to potential landslides. The Uttarakhand Police website provides safety advisories and other relevant information.

6. Internal Transport Related Information

Local taxis are the most common mode of transportation in Binsar for sightseeing. Due to its terrain, certain areas might be best explored on foot.
